On Sat, Jul 15, 2006 at 12:25:35PM -0500, Glenn at home wrote:
>But Apple says its system will break down words in a new way that makes
>it possible to pronounce perfectly even the most obscure song titles and
>artist names.

I wonder how does the system knows in which language the song title or
the artist has to be pronounced. How can it distinguish between a
Chinese, Japanese, German, or French name? I know a Japanese band with
the name „Les 5-4-3-2-1”. I don’t know how I should pronounce this name
without further information. Because of the „Les” I would suggest French,
but that’s a guess.
